if you do that though make sure it is low to ground so the hawk cant just fly under there with themIf you create a "hawk ramada" in the center of the run, the chickens, being very keen observers of the sky, will be able to scoot under it when they spot an incoming hawk. Hawk attacks are dive bomb maneuvers, and by supplying cover, you give your chickens a way to protect themselves.
A ramada can be as simple as setting up an old card table in the run. Or you can build something that more closely resembles a coffee table for them to scoot under.
